Grade X6CrNi18-10
1.4948
Corresponding Standard NF EN 10028-7-2008
Flat Products Made of Steels for Pressure Purposes - Part 7 : Stainless Steels
Classification Austenitic Stainless Steel
X6CrNi18-10 Chemical Element Composition Content (%)
Component C Si Mn P S Cr Ni N
Minimum Value 0.04 - - - - 17 8 -
Maximum Value 0.08 1 2 0.035 0.015 19 11 0.1
◎ Elements not quoted in this table shall not be intentionally added to the steel without the agreement of the purchaser except for finishing the cast. All precautions are to be taken to avoid the addition of such elements from scrap and other materials used in production which would impair mechanical properties and the suitability of the steel.
